В Android 4.4 KitKat пользователей ожидает неприятный сюрприз - сторонние приложения не могут получить доступ к чтению и записи карты памяти. Например, при установке прилижение пишет, что на SD карте недостаточно свободного места, хотя его там много, или менеджер файлов не может открыть какой либо файл или папку на карте памяти. Мы расскажем, как исправить данную ошибку, если вы столкнулись с ней на своем Андроид устройстве.
Эта ошибка наблюдается практически на всех устройствах с поддержкой карт памяти и установленной Android 4.4 KitKat. Нет такой проблемы на смартфонах Nexus, но только потому, что у них нет и слота для SD CARD.
К сожалению, или к счастью, для устранения этого бага вам прийдется на свое устройство
Андроид получить root права.
Способ 1 пофиксить баг с картой памяти на Андроид 4.4:
После того как вы получили на ваше устройство root права, скачайте и установите на свой Андроид приложение
SDFix: KitKat Writable MicroSD. После установки, запустите приложение SDFix и нажмите кнопку «
Continue», после чего дождитесь окончания процесса и исправления ошибки с картой памяти. По окончании процесса, перезагрузите Андроид, чтобы исправления вступили в силу. Проблема решена.
2-ой способ исправления ошибки с SD картой на Android устройствах:
Для второго способа вам также понадобятся root права, а также установленный файловый менеджер, например
ES проводник, с предоставленным ему root доступом в системный раздел. Откройте файловым менеджером:
/system/etc/permissionsНайдите там файл
platform.xml, откройте его и найдите там строку:
Добавьте ниже:
Перезагрузите устройство, баг с картой памяти на Андроид KitKat исправлен.